Justin Baldoni, director and lead actor of “It Ends With Us”, continues to advocate for survivors of domestic violence.

Baldoni expressed a heartfelt message on Instagram, penning a long tribute to survivors, acknowledging and appreciating their resilience in overcoming challenges, even during the toughest times.

He started by acknowledging that you possess qualities such as resilience and bravery, which stand out even on the gloomiest days. In the intricate pattern of your life story, each detail represents an account of perseverance, power, and optimism. Each stride you make, no matter how minor, is a testament to your unwavering determination and serves as motivation for others.

He went on to explain that although survivors might not always recognize the influence they exert on those nearby, their personal experiences serve as a beacon of encouragement and motivation. This trailblazing journey illuminates the way for anyone else who is still on the quest for guidance or enlightenment.

“Although I can’t experience your struggles and hardships firsthand, let me assure you that you’re never fighting this battle alone,” he penned down. “We stand by your side. It’s not just that you’re surviving, but you’re flourishing, and in doing so, you’re a beacon of inspiration for us all. May your path ahead be graced with tranquil moments. And remember, as you strive for happiness, you are not only finding it for yourself, but you’re also freeing us all.”

Following whispers about a supposed disagreement between him and his “Gossip Girl” co-star Blake Lively during the production of the movie adaptation of Colleen Hoover’s novel “It Ends With Us,” the main actor from “Jane the Virgin” released a letter. The internet buzzed with speculation that the stars might have had a disagreement due to the scarcity of joint interviews and photos they shared in the lead-up to the film’s release, which only served to stoke the flames of rumor. Fuel was added to the fire when it was noticed that neither Lively, Hoover, nor any other cast members from the movie followed Baldoni on Instagram, even though he follows them.

Despite persistent whispers of a dispute, Baldoni brought on board experienced crisis public relations manager Melissa Nathan. While Hoover and Sony publicly expressed their backing for Lively, they remained silent regarding the actor-director pair who had tirelessly worked for five years to bring this adaptation into reality.

Users on social media have sparked debates between Baldoni and Lively, as some spectators suggest the former Gossip Girl cast members were humorously endorsing a film dealing with a heavy topic like domestic violence. Simultaneously, rumors emerged about Baldoni creating an uneasy work environment that left Lively and certain other actors feeling distant on set.

Although a sequel to “It Ends With Us” titled “It Starts With Us” has been published, there is uncertainty about whether or not a movie adaptation of the second novel in Colleen Hoover’s series will be made due to reported tension between the film’s leading actors.

Previously, sources had revealed to The Hollywood Reporter that two different versions of the film had been created – one by the actress from ‘A Simple Favor’, and another by Baldoni. The version currently in cinemas is said to be Lively’s. Interestingly, both Lively and the director have hinted that a sequel might not be immediately on the cards, but if it were, Lively expressed her readiness to step behind the camera and direct it.
